Contact Lenses For Cheating Playing Cards In Delhi in South West Delhi
Places
Near me
Direction
RZ-15A, Shyam Vihar, N.S, I.T, Dwarka, New Delhi, Delhi 110078, India
Privilege
Privilege
Questions and answers
Add review
Ask a Question
Reviews
Add review
Delivery
Takeout